PG - 1715-1724 LID - 10.1007/s00198-022-06404-z [doi] AB - The association between peripheral arterial disease (PAD) and osteoporosis in elderly men with type 2 diabetes mellitus (T2DM) remains unclear. We demonstrated the association between subclinical PAD and decreased total hip bone mineral density (BMD) in men aged >/= 55 years with T2DM, providing clinical clues for the early detection of decreased bone density in total hip. PURPOSE: To investigate the association between subclinical peripheral arterial disease (PAD) and bone mineral density (BMD) at total hip, femoral neck, and lumbar spine (L(1-4)) in elderly men with type 2 diabetes mellitus (T2DM). METHODS: We identified 2,466 patients with confirmed diabetes in this retrospective cross-sectional study. A total of 272 men aged >/= 55 years with T2DM (50 with subclinical PAD and 222 without PAD) were analyzed. Partial correlation analysis was conducted to explore the associations between ankle-brachial index (ABI) and BMD. Multivariate logistic regression analysis was performed to analyze the contributor for low bone density (T-score < - 1.0).
